Analysis

Peru recorded 98.25 billion constant LCU for terms of trade adjustment in 2025. That is the highest value across all 66 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 69.4% on the previous year and up 115,302.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, terms of trade adjustment in Peru peaked at 98.25 billion constant LCU in 2025 and was at its lowest, -24.68 billion constant LCU, in 2003.

Peru ranks 33rd of 178 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s -5.89 billion constant LCU -7.21 billion constant LCU -4.16 billion constant LCU 10
1970s -6.32 billion constant LCU -10.54 billion constant LCU -1.36 billion constant LCU 10
1980s -7.04 billion constant LCU -12.73 billion constant LCU -871.77 million constant LCU 10
1990s -11.29 billion constant LCU -18.84 billion constant LCU -4.54 billion constant LCU 10
2000s -15.06 billion constant LCU -24.68 billion constant LCU 0 constant LCU 10
2010s 11.84 billion constant LCU 85.14 million constant LCU 25.30 billion constant LCU 10
2020s 43.06 billion constant LCU 13.70 billion constant LCU 98.25 billion constant LCU 6

The terms of trade adjustment is equal to the capacity to import (current price value of exports of goods and services deflated by the import price index) less exports of goods and services in constant prices. This indicator is expressed in constant prices, meaning the series has been adjusted to account for price changes over time. The reference year for this adjustment varies by country. This series is expressed in local currency units.
